What Specifically Is a Casino Free Bet?
In the simplest terms, a casino free bet is a promotional token that lets you place a wager on a qualifying game without dipping into your own deposited funds. As opposed to a straightforward bonus credit that sits in your balance, a free bet often appears as a separate chip—think of it as a ticket you activate once you’re ready to play. At Casino Kingdom, I’ve encountered free bets arrive in my account after a deposit on a specific day, as a component of a reload deal, or even tucked inside a loyalty surprise. The key difference from regular cash is that the stake itself doesn’t belong to you; only the winnings it creates do.

In what way Free Bets Differ From Bonus Cash
I once bundle free bets and bonus cash as one, and that mistake cost me a withdrawal on multiple occasions. Bonus cash is added directly to your bonus balance and demands you to stake the bonus amount alongside any deposit before you can cash out. A free bet, on the other hand, rarely gives back the stake. If you make a £10 free bet on red at the roulette table and win, you’ll obtain the £10 profit, but the original free bet chip vanishes—it does not return as cash. That’s the core rule that separates free bets from traditional deposit match bonuses.
Another major difference is found in the wagering requirements. With bonus cash, you’ll typically need to roll over the bonus plus deposit multiple times. Free bet winnings frequently have their own playthrough demands, but the free bet stake itself is not locked up in those requirements. At Casino Kingdom, I’ve come across free bet promotions where the winnings are paid as cash with zero wagering, which is an unbelievable perk. Always look at the terms sheet; if you see “stake not returned” and low or no wagering on winnings, you’re dealing with a pure value play.

Understanding Wagering Requirements on Free Bet Winnings
Even when the free bet stake itself isn’t refundable, the winnings it generates often come with strings attached. Wagering requirements on free bet profits are expressed as a multiplier—say 10x, 20x, or sometimes zero. If I win £8 from a free spin chip and the terms show a 5x playthrough, I have to place £40 worth of bets before that £8 becomes withdrawable. Can I withdraw my free bet stake?
Not at all, the stake of a free bet is never withdrawable. Only the net winnings it generates can be cashed out once any attached wagering requirements are cleared. The free bet chip itself is a promotional token that is removed after use, win or lose.
